Reserve Policing Roundtable to be held during NSA conference

Tuesday, June 18, 2019

8am - 12pm

Room: M100

The Volunteer Law Enforcement Officer Alliance will hold a Free Roundtable discussion of topics important to Volunteer Law Enforcement Officers and their supervisors during the NSA Conference.

This session will be useful for volunteer policing units to explore issues related to the management of volunteers, training, and organization; however, it is also a great opportunity for agency leaders who are considering starting a new volunteer policing program to learn about the practices around the United States.
